Search optimizations


We have already learned data acceleration and the bucket life cycle in the preceding section. Let us now see how we can make the best use of search queries for better and more efficient results. Splunk search queries can be optimized depending upon the requirements and conditions. Generally, the search queries which need to be optimized are those which are used most frequently. Let us learn a few tricks to optimize the search for faster results.

Time range

We have already learned about Splunk buckets, which organize events based on time. The shorter the time span, the less buckets will be accessed to get the information of the search result. It has always been a common practice to use All time in the time range picker for any search, irrespective of whether the result is required for all of the duration or some limited duration.
